Global automobile firms are investing heavily in India - creating jobs, reshaping manufacturing and overhauling the nation's role in the future of world mobility
The smokestacks are silent, but the engines of a new kind of revolution are humming in Tamil Nadu. In Thoothukudi, acres of gleaming factory floor, robotics arms and assembly lines tell a story we are not accustomed to - global auto firms are no longer content with exporting vehicles to India, they want to make them here.
This shift is not about metal and machines. It is about jobs, local economies, global market strategy and national identity.
Vietnamese electric-vehicle maker VinFast broke ground on a sprawling EV manufacturing complex in Tamil Nadu, indicating how India is transitioning from car-buyer to car-building powerhouse. For decades, the narrative was written by the likes of Maruti Suzuki, Tata Motors and M&M, alongside global partners that chose India because of cost advantages. But now, global firms are making India the anchor of their strategy, recognising that it offers more than cheap assembly. It opens up a door to scale, talent, logistics and a gateway to the whole world.
The air is different. It is a heady mix of expectation, steel and the hum of megaprojects. In Tamil Nadu, Gujarat, Maharashtra and Haryana, plants and logistics corridors are no longer conduits for making cars. They are proving grounds for a bold new vision: India as a global auto production juggernaut.
INDIA'S CHANGING RELEVANCE
For decades, India has been a striking outlier: world-class auto design and usage, with much of the manufacturing relevance being quiet and under-leveraged. That is changing. Start with the buzz around new EV facilities and scale up to the steady expansion of legacy giants.
The story is less about creating vehicles for India. It is more about creating them in India for the world.
